ADO Demanio _


❮ Riferimento completo all'oggetto Stream

La proprietà State restituisce un valore che descrive se l'oggetto è aperto, chiuso, connesso, in esecuzione o recuperando dati. Il valore restituisce un valore ObjectStateEnum . L'impostazione predefinita è adStateClosed.

Questa proprietà può essere utilizzata con l' oggetto Command , Connection , Record , Recordset e Stream .

La proprietà demaniale può avere una combinazione di valori. Se un'istruzione è in esecuzione, questa proprietà avrà un valore combinato di adStateOpen e adStateExecuting.


Sintassi

object.State

Esempio - Per un oggetto Command:

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"

set comm=Server.CreateObject("ADODB.Command")
response.write(comm.State)

conn.close
%>

Esempio - Per un oggetto Connection:

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"

response.write(conn.State)

conn.close
%>

Valori ObjectStateEnum

Specifica se un oggetto è aperto o chiuso, si connette a un'origine dati, esegue un comando o recupera dati.

Constant Value Description
adStateClosed 0 The object is closed
adStateOpen 1 The object is open
adStateConnecting 2 The object is connecting
adStateExecuting 4 The object is executing a command
adStateFetching 8 The rows of the object are being retrieved

❮ Riferimento completo all'oggetto Stream